Company Overview
History and Background
Global X Funds (Global X) was founded in 2008 by Bruno del Ama. It is a New York-based provider of Exchange Traded Funds (ETFs) specializing in disruptive technologies, thematic investing, and emerging markets. Key milestones include its acquisition by Mirae Asset Global Investments in 2018, which significantly expanded its global reach and resources. Global X has continuously evolved its product offerings to cater to investor demand for thematic and forward-looking investment strategies.
Core Business Areas
- Thematic Investing: Focuses on ETFs that target megatrends and innovative sectors such as artificial intelligence, robotics, clean energy, fintech, and genomics.
- Emerging Markets: Offers ETFs that provide exposure to the growth potential of developing economies across various regions.
- Income and Active Strategies: Provides a range of income-focused ETFs and actively managed ETFs to cater to diverse investment objectives.
Leadership and Structure
Global X is a subsidiary of Mirae Asset Global Investments. Its leadership structure is integrated within Mirae Asset, with dedicated teams managing product development, research, sales, and operations for the Global X brand.
Top Products and Market Share
Key Offerings
- Global X Robotics & Artificial Intelligence ETF (BOTZ): This ETF invests in companies that could benefit from increased adoption and utilization of robotics and artificial intelligence, including those involved in industrial robotics, automation, and AI development. Competitors include iShares Robotics and Artificial Intelligence Multisector ETF (IRBO) and ROBO Global Robotics and Automation Index ETF (ROBO).
- Global X Lithium & Battery Tech ETF (LIT): This ETF seeks to provide investment results that correspond generally to the price performance of the Solactive Global Lithium Index. It focuses on companies involved in the lithium industry, including mining and battery production. Competitors include Amplify Lithium & Battery Technology ETF (BATT).
- Global X Cybersecurity ETF (BUG): This ETF invests in companies that Global X believes are positioned to benefit from the increased adoption of cybersecurity technologies. Competitors include First Trust Nasdaq Cybersecurity ETF (CIBR) and Simplify Cybersecurity ETF (3 CYB).
Market Dynamics
Industry Overview
The ETF industry is highly competitive and continues to grow, driven by demand for low-cost, diversified investment vehicles and increasing interest in thematic and specialized strategies. Key trends include the rise of ESG investing, active ETFs, and the ongoing consolidation of smaller ETF providers.
Positioning
Global X has carved out a strong niche in thematic and disruptive technology ETFs, attracting investors seeking exposure to secular growth trends. Its partnership with Mirae Asset provides significant scale and global distribution capabilities, differentiating it from smaller independent ETF issuers. Its competitive advantage lies in its specialized product development and ability to identify and capitalize on emerging investment themes.
Total Addressable Market (TAM)
The global ETF market is valued in the trillions of USD and is projected to continue growing. Global X operates within this massive TAM by focusing on specific, high-growth sub-segments, particularly thematic and disruptive technology ETFs. Its positioning within these niche areas allows it to capture a significant share of investors interested in these forward-looking strategies.

The fund invests at least 80% of its total assets, plus borrowings for investment purposes (if any), in the securities of the index. The index is designed to measure the performance of a strategy commonly referred to as bond "laddering" as applied to public obligations of the U.S. Treasury that have maturities between 10 and 30 years as of the last business day of February of each year.
